Ghana: Energy, Ease, and Coastal Rhythm
Ghana is the perfect starting point for couples who want a blend of cultural depth and modern comfort.
- Accra’s Creative Pulse: Spend your afternoons in the galleries of Jamestown or browsing the high-end design shops of Osu.
- The Soundtrack of Connection: Evenings in Ghana are meant for live Highlife music and ocean breezes. Sharing a meal of Jollof rice or fresh grilled tilapia becomes a moment of laughter and storytelling.
- Historical Reflection: A visit to the Cape Coast or Elmina Castles provides a sobering, shared moment of reflection that often leads to the kind of “big” conversations that everyday life rarely allows.

Togo: Intimate and Underrated
If Ghana is the vibrant heartbeat, Togo is the soulful whisper. It is a destination for couples who value authenticity over spectacle.
Togo invites you to slow down. In the capital, Lomé, you can wander through the Grand Marche, but the real magic happens in the smaller coastal towns and the lush hills of Kpalimé. Meeting local artisans; weavers, blacksmiths, and painters; creates a quiet space for meaningful connection. It’s about the intimacy of the “unplugged” moment.

Benin: Spiritual and Grounded
Benin offers a journey that many couples describe as “grounding.” As the cradle of Vodun traditions, Benin carries a deep, palpable spiritual history.
- Ouidah and Abomey: Exploring sacred forests and the Royal Palaces of Abomey is a humbling experience.
- Shared Presence: The spiritual atmosphere of Benin encourages presence. You aren’t checking your phones; you’re standing together in a place where ancient traditions are living, breathing realities. It makes every shared moment feel remarkably intentional.
